My First Champion


Hi ya'll, Swash here.

I just got back from the champion spawns, I've been going to
a lot of them since publish 16 came out, but this one was
especially sweet.

When I got to the Tera (Mephitis) Spawn, the altar wasn't
even active. Well, that didn't last very long. five minutes
later, the place was booming with the first level of spawn,

Which were:
Scorpions,
Giant Spiders,

There was pretty much no one else there, so I just
killed stuff, hoping to get a red candle. Eventually, some
people did show up, but it still wasn't enough to kill 250,
which is the number of monsters you have to kill to get a red
candle.

Well, I was just about to give up and go home when someone
told me that the Despise spawn had just finished, and since one
of the teleporters at Despise led to the Tera Dungeon, where I was
killing all the scorpions and spiders that I could. Pretty soon,
people started popping up all over the place. Since I had been
killing for several hours before these people came, I had killed an
unbelievable number of monsters, and you can't get a power
scroll unless you kill a certain number of monsters.
Well, after everyone started showing up, I killed less
monsters, but I had already killed almost enough to get
a power scroll. I just had to stick with the spawn and
summon Mephitis now.

Well, after a while, we beat our way through the first level
of spawn, and got to the second level,
Which are:
Terathan Drones,
Terathan Warriors,
and Dread Spiders,

I also got a special surprise, someone summoned a legendary
Lamma Vortex,
Shown in the picture below at the bottom right hand side.

Anyways, after we beat out two more levels of spawn. We fought the

Third Level:
Terathan Matriarchs and
Dread Spiders.

And the

Fourth Level:
Terathan Avengers and
Poison elementals

Mephitis finnally showed up to join the party.
All at once, a wave of 30 E-Bolts blasted him.
About 3 seconds later he died.

When he died though, he left me with something extra special.
It was a +10 peacemaking power scroll, and I even got the first
level hero title: Bane of the Arachnid.

Titans in Ilshenar


Hi ya'll, Swash here.

I just got back from A guild hunt to the Titan spawn in Ilshenar. It's located south of the Honesty Moongate.
When we got there the spawn wasn't so bad. A titan here and there was no problem, but when we got into it, the spawn started picking up.

Soon, we were overwhelmed and had to retreat. One of our guild's tamers went to get his White Wyrm while the rest of us waited. Meanwhile, I got impatient and went in again. I did OK, but had to retreat eventually.
Then, the guild's tamer got back. He had his white wyrm.

After about 50 titans and 50k later, we went home to the safety of Moonglow Bank.
